Term
| What is the purpose of a MRI? |
|
Definition
| To look at soft tissue, organs, vessels |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of a PET? |
|
Definition
| To look for rapidly growing cells (cancer) |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of a CT? |
|
Definition
| To look at a cross-sectional slice of the body |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of a Chest X-Ray? |
|
Definition
| To look at the size and location of the heart and lungs |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of a Mammogram? |
|
Definition
| To screen for breast cancer |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of a Thoracentesis? |
|
Definition
| To remove fluid around the lungs |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of a Paracentesis? |
|
Definition
| To remove fluid from the abdomen |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of a Liver Biopsy? |
|
Definition
| To look for hepatitis, cyst, abscess, tumors |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of a Bone Marrow? |
|
Definition
| To evaluate anemis, diagnose leukemia |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of an Endoscopy? |
|
Definition
| It is a scope inserted thru the mouth to look at upper GI |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of an IVP? |
|
Definition
| To check kidney and bladder function |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of an EKG? |
|
Definition
| To test electrical impulses of the heart |
|
|
Term
| What is the purpose of an EEG? |
|
Definition
| To test brain waves and seizures |
|
|

Term
| What is the significance of a RBC Count? |
|
Definition
| To test ability to transport and exchange O2 |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Hematocrit? |
|
Definition
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Hemoglobin test? |
|
Definition
| To check O2 carrying capacity |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a WBC count? |
|
Definition
| Elevated levels indicate infection |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Basophil test? |
|
Definition
| Elevated levels indicate an allergy or hyposensitivity |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Eosinophil test? |
|
Definition
| Elevated levels indicate parasites or an allergy |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Neutrophil test? |
|
Definition
| Elevated levels indicate trauma or infetion |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Monocyte test? |
|
Definition
| Elevated levels indicate inflammation or infection |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Lymphocyte test? |
|
Definition
| Elevated levels indicate bacterial and viral infections |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Platelet test? |
|
Definition
| Bone marrow function, clotting ability |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Fasting Glucose test? |
|
Definition
| Used to evaluate and diagnose diabetes |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a BUN test? |
|
Definition
| Metabolic function of the kidney and liver |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Creatinine test? |
|
Definition
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a PT test? |
|
Definition
| Evaluates clotting ability |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a PTT test? |
|
Definition
| Evaluates clotting ability |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of an INR test? |
|
Definition
| Evaluates clotting ability |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Cholesterol test? |
|
Definition
| Determines risk for coronary heart disease and evaluates hyperlipidemias |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Triglyceride test? |
|
Definition
| Determines risk for coronary heart disease and fat metabolism disorders |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of an Albumin test? |
|
Definition
| Evaluates fluid balance and nutrition |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Total Protein test? |
|
Definition
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a C-Reactive Protein test? |
|
Definition
| Evaluates possible future coronary events and evaluates inflammatory diseases |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Troponin test? |
|
Definition
| Evaluates cardiac function |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Sodium test? |
|
Definition
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Potassium test? |
|
Definition
| Evaluates cardiac function, muscle function (follows urine) |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Cloride test? |
|
Definition
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Calcium test? |
|
Definition
| Evaluates blood clotting ability, neurotransmission, muscle contractibility, cardiac function |
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Phosphate test? |
|
Definition
|
|
Term
| What is the significance of a Magnesium test? |
|
Definition
| Evaluates ability to activate enzymes |

Term
| Post care for Thoracentesis? |
|
Definition
| Monitor vital signs, Assess for trauma, lay on unaffected side for 1 hr. |
|
|
Term
| Post care for Paracentesis? |
|
Definition
| Measure abdominal girth,vital signs, Assess for trauma and hypotension |
|
|
Term
| Post care for Liver biopsy? |
|
Definition
| Vital signs especially breath signs, observe for pneumothorax, place on right side, pain management |
|
|
Term
| Post care for Bone Marrow? |
|
Definition
| Keep pressure on puncture site, manage pain, bedrest for 1 hr |
|
